What is a Raytheon RF Engineer job?

A Raytheon RF Engineer is responsible for designing, developing, and testing radio frequency (RF) systems and components used in defense and aerospace applications. They work on technologies such as radar, communication systems, and electronic warfare, ensuring high performance and reliability. Their role includes circuit design, simulation, prototyping, and validation, often collaborating with cross-functional teams. RF Engineers at Raytheon typically utilize advanced modeling tools and test equipment to optimize system performance. Security clearances may be required depending on the project.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Raytheon Rf Engineer position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Raytheon RF Engineer, you need a solid background in radio frequency engineering, electromagnetic theory, and circuit design, typically supported by a degree in electrical engineering or a related field. Experience with RF simulation tools (such as HFSS, CST, ADS), test equipment (like spectrum analyzers and network analyzers), and relevant certifications (such as a security clearance) is often required. Strong problem-solving skills, effective communication, and the ability to work collaboratively on multidisciplinary teams are essential soft skills in this role. These skills are critical for designing, testing, and optimizing complex RF systems that meet rigorous defense and aerospace standards.

What types of projects and responsibilities can I expect as an RF Engineer at Raytheon?

As an RF Engineer at Raytheon, you can expect to work on cutting-edge projects involving radar systems, communications equipment, and electronic warfare technologies. Your daily responsibilities might include designing, simulating, and testing RF circuits and subsystems, troubleshooting performance issues, and supporting integration efforts with larger system teams. You’ll collaborate closely with engineers from other disciplines, such as digital, mechanical, and systems engineering, to ensure seamless functionality across the entire product. This role often balances hands-on laboratory work with computer-based simulations, providing a dynamic and intellectually stimulating environment.

The Raytheon Subsystem Engineering and Photonics group is actively seeking an RF Mechanical Engineer II to join our group in Columbia, MD. The Subsystem Engineering and Photonics Group is a hands-on, multi-disciplinary engineering team that works to design, develop, and fabricate the next generation of RF and photonic communications systems.  The RF Mechanical Engineer II will be responsible for supporting our design and testing efforts by working with the engineering team to develop functional prototype solutions in a CAD environment and then fabricate hardware to realize those solutions. The individual will also be responsible for creating fixturing to support R&D lab testing needs and troubleshooting of machinery and test equipment.

What You Will Do

  • Serve as a technical resource to the organization   

  • Collaborate in a multi-discipline team setting to solve complex engineering problems

  • Create 3D CAD models and engineering drawings for RF and Photonic products designs

  • Develop prototype hardware designs and coordinating fabrication

  • Perform hands on integration and test support for prototype hardware

  • Hold design and drawing reviews with peers and subject matter experts

  • Support lab operations by designing, fabricating, and troubleshooting test fixturing and equipment

  • Supplier management for built to print or build to specification RF and Photonic products

Qualifications You Must Have

  • Typically requires a Bachelor’s in Science, Technology, Engineering, or Mathematics (STEM) and a minimum of 2 years of prior relevant experience.

  • Minimum 2 years of engineering related experience in the area of mechanical design

  • Experience in solid modeling tools such as CREO

  • Experience in rapid prototyping and hardware integration

Qualifications We Prefer

  • Experience in antenna and/or electronics packaging.

  • Experience working with optical fiber splicers

  • Experience potting RF or Photonic systems

  • Experience creating engineering drawings.

  • Experience fabricating prototype designs.

  • Experience working collaboratively in a multi-discipline team.

  • Experience supporting lab operations.

  • Self-motivated problem solver with a positive attitude and willingness to learn.

  • Strong communication skills, both verbal and written

  • Strong interpersonal skills and the ability to work in a team environment
